Anyone who has watched Boardwalk Empire will have noticed how the show’s lead characters enjoy a cocktail or two to help unwind from all the drama going on around them. To celebrate the return of the fourth series of the hit HBO show, heritage clothing brand Original Penguin has produced three extra-special cocktails for people to enjoy in moderation as they watch the latest series.
These three “new” cocktails were created with the help of Adam Wilson, head bartender at the award-winning MOJO bar in Leeds. Utilising popular spirits and flavour combinations of the time, each one is designed to transport those who enjoy them to the world of Nucky Thompson, Chalky White and Al Capone – without the excessive violence, of course.
“The Seasoned Professional” is an interesting mixture of gin, fortified wine and Grand Marnier with fiery and sharp notes provided by black pepper and Bob’s Abbott’s Bitters. Meanwhile, “Lost in Translation” takes the classic combination of malt whiskey and ginger and gives it a tropical twist with the addition of palm sugar and citric acid. Finally, “Capone’s Southside” takes the classic Southside cocktail and swaps out the traditional gin or white rum for bourbon, creating a mix fit for the world’s most famous gangster.
